Basim Magdy is an artist born in 1977 in Assuit, Egypt. He studied BFA Painting on the Faculty of Fine Arts in Cairo and he won the Abraaj Group Art Prize of 2014, a prize for artists from the Middle East, North Africa and South Asia.Basim has done both solo works and group projects, he has worked with both screenings, films, workshops, paintings and photographs. Above is a personal favorite of mine, a film called 13 ESSENTIAL RULES IN UNDERSTANDING THE WORLD (2011). It’s 5 minutes of different photage as the artist is exploring ways to, in your everyday life, better understand the world we live in with tips as ”Never let yourself fall asleep. You’ll dream.” and ”Never trust dogs or people. They both bite when angry.”
